Senior Business Interpreter (Chinese–Russian)
Everrising Holdings 永卓控股 · Astana, Kazakhstan

Support key communications with local partners, project counterparties, government authorities, professional service providers and suppliers in Kazakhstan.3. Prepare project background, terminology and key discussion points in advance and accurately convey management’s core messages and business intentions.4. Capture context, logic, tone and underlying intent rather than translating literally, minimizing communication gaps caused by language and cultural differences.5. Translate, review and proofread important business documents, meeting materials, reports and correspondence in Chinese and Russian.6. Review Russian translations prepared by other employees and standardize key business and project terminology.7. Support cross-cultural communication and advise management on differences in business practices and communication styles.8. Provide full language support during mining-site visits, business trips and external meetings.9. Maintain strict confidentiality regarding company operations, investments, projects and commercial information.10. Perform other translation and business communication duties assigned by management.Qulifications:1. Bachelor’s degree or above; majors in Russian, Translation, International Business, International Relations or related fields are preferred.2. Full professional proficiency in Chinese and Russian with fast, accurate and natural switching between both languages.3. Preferably 5+ years of Chinese–Russian business or conference interpretation experience; executive-meeting and negotiation experience is preferred.4. Strong on-site and consecutive interpreting skills for fast-paced, multi-party meetings and negotiations.5. Strong business comprehension, logical analysis and on-the-spot response skills.6. Experience in mining, energy, engineering, M&A, legal or government affairs is preferred.7. Strong English skills are preferred; exceptional Chinese–Russian capability may compensate for average English proficiency.8. High professional ethics, discretion and confidentiality.9. Willingness to accept a long-term assignment in Kazakhstan and travel to mining sites.
